mission · from form 990

TO PROVIDE CERTIFIED HOME CARE AND CARE MANAGEMENT SERVICES.

profile · synthesized from sources

Metropolitan Jewish Home Care Inc provides certified home care and care management services, primarily through its Care Management Options (CMO) program. The organization serves HomeFirst members, offering long-term care management to support individuals in their homes. Based in New York, it operates as a health care-focused nonprofit with significant service volume measured in member months.

irs program accomplishments · form 990 part iii · fy2024

What they reported doing

  1. #1 primary $17.83M
    MJHS HOME CARE PROVIDES CARE MANAGEMENT SERVICES TO HOMEFIRST MEMBERS THROUGH A PROGRAM REFERRED TO AS MJHS CARE MANAGEMENT OPTIONS (CMO). IN 2024, CMO PROVIDED 141,201 MEMBER MONTHS OF CARE MANAGEMENT SERVICES TO HOMEFIRST MEMBERS.
named programs · 1 · from sources

What they call their work

MJHS Care Management Options (CMO)
Provides care management services to HomeFirst members, including care planning, coordination, and support to enable aging in place. Reported over 141,000 member months of service in 2024.
